Jianning Qiu is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ering and Aerospace Engineering. According to data from OpenAlex, Jianning Qiu has authored 8 papers receiving a total of 356 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Computer Networks and Communications, 4 papers in Electrical and Electronic Engineering and 2 papers in Aerospace Engineering. Recurrent topics in Jianning Qiu's work include Indoor and Outdoor Localization Technologies (3 papers), Energy Efficient Wireless Sensor Networks (3 papers) and GNSS positioning and interference (2 papers). Jianning Qiu is often cited by papers focused on Indoor and Outdoor Localization Technologies (3 papers), Energy Efficient Wireless Sensor Networks (3 papers) and GNSS positioning and interference (2 papers). Jianning Qiu collaborates with scholars based in China. Jianning Qiu's co-authors include Degan Zhang, Ting Zhang, Degan Zhang, Haoran Yan, Jie Zhang, Jie Chen, Ting Zhang, Xiaodan Zhang, Ting Zhang and Pengzhen Zhao and has published in prestigious journals such as IEEE Access, Neurocomputing and PRISM (University of Calgary).
